Do you still have the cardigan? If it's pure lambs wool and not a polyester blend you could try blocking it.

Put it in water and on a towel or mat stretch it to the right size (you can pin it out). Let it dry naturally which will take some time but it might work. If it doesn't, you could try steam blocking to see if that works.
